Karachi: The Central Depository Company of Pakistan Limited has issued a detailed schedule for the handling of unpaid rights of LSE Capital Limited through its Central Depository System (CDS). The schedule, which was circulated to CDS Elements via the CDS - Notice Management System, outlines the critical dates and procedures for stakeholders to follow.
According to the announcement dated February 13, 2026, the book closure dates for the unpaid rights are set for February 10, 2026. The right ratio for LSE Capital Limited is established at 6.815582125%. The right security is identified by the symbol LSE Capital Limited - LoR (LSECLR) with the ISIN PK0081503010. Faysal Bank Limited has been designated as the banker for the right issue across all its branches for physical applications, with online payment options available as per the attached guidelines.
The schedule for activities related to the unpaid rights is as follows: trading of the unpaid Right (LOR) at the stock exchange will commence on Thursday, February 12, 2026. The last date for the initiation of a deposit request is Tuesday, February 17, 2026, while trading at the stock exchange will conclude on Thursday, February 26, 2026. The deadline for the initiation of a pledge request is set for Monday, March 2, 2026, with the movement of securities allowed only through Free Delivery Transactions on the same date.
The final date for subscription requests and payments, as well as for the release and call of pledges, is Thursday, March 5, 2026. The tentative date for the credit of shares against paid rights is scheduled for Thursday, March 19, 2026.
According to information available from the Pakistan Stock Exchange (PSX), these dates have been confirmed as part of the right issue schedule announced via letter reference no. PSX/C-1187-172 dated February 3, 2026. The financial market participants are advised to adhere strictly to these timelines to ensure seamless processing of their respective transactions.
